Erstellen von eigenen Plugins
Als C- bzw. C++-Programmierer, der mit den Formeln in FileMaker Pro und FileMaker Pro Advanced vertraut ist, können Sie
Plugins erstellen und so die Funktionalität der FileMaker-Anwendungen erweitern. Die Plugins können Rekursionen und Schleifen nutzen oder an andere Programmierschnittstellen ansetzen. Um ein eigenes Plugin zu erstellen, benötigen Sie das FileMaker Plugin-SDK, das unter
www.filemaker.com/de/support/downloads verfügbar ist.
Für die Nutzung von Plugins müssen FileMaker Pro-Benutzer erlauben, dass Lösungsdateien Plugins installieren und aktivieren. Für Dateien, die FileMaker Server bereitstellt, muss der Server-Administrator genehmigen, dass der Scriptschritt
Plugin-Datei installieren FileMaker Server-Plugins in der Server Admin Console aktualisiert.
Gehen Sie wie folgt vor, um Ihre benutzerdefinierten Plugins vorzubereiten:
1. Erstellen Sie eine Plugin-Datei in C oder C++.
Unter Windows muss die Plugin-Erweiterung .fmx (32-Bit-Version von FileMaker Pro) oder .fmx64 (64-Bit-Version von FileMaker Pro) lauten. Unter OS X muss die Plugin-Erweiterung .fmplugin lauten.
2. Kompilieren und testen Sie das Plugin.
3. Installieren Sie die kompilierte Plugin-Datei in einem Containerfeld für Ihre FileMaker-Lösung. Weitere Informationen finden Sie unter
Installieren von Plugins.
4. Richten Sie optional die Lösungsdatei so ein, dass sie die Version der installierten Plugins prüft und Plugins bei Bedarf aktualisiert. Weitere Informationen finden Sie unter
Aktualisieren von Plugins.
Um Plugins in einer Datei zur Verfügung zu stellen, geben Sie Benutzern folgende Anweisungen:
2. Klicken Sie auf Konfigurieren und definieren oder bearbeiten Sie bei Bedarf ein Formelfeld für Zugriff auf externe Funktionen, die das Plugin bereitstellt.
3. Wählen Sie im Feld „Formel angeben” eine der Funktionen, die das Plugin bereitstellt, als die Formel.
Hinweis Um alle verfügbaren externen Funktionen anzuzeigen, wählen Sie Externe Funktionen aus der Liste Anzeige.
4. Wenn Plugin-Aktualisierungen automatisch installiert werden sollen, stellen Sie sicher, dass Lösungen dürfen Dateien installieren aktiviert ist.
Weitere Informationen finden Sie unter
Installieren von Plugins.
Hinweis Aus Sicherheitsgründen verlangen Systemadministratoren möglicherweise, dass Benutzer die Option Lösungen dürfen Dateien installieren deaktivieren. Weitere Informationen erhalten Sie vom Systemadministrator an Ihrem Kundenstandort.
Weiterführende Themen